A sensitive method for the determination of nitrites is proposed. The method should also be applicable to the determination of nitrogen dioxide. The test consists of the reaction of 4-amino azobenzene and I-naphthylamine with nitrous acid to form the blue di-cation of 4-(p-phenylazophenylazo)-I-naphthylamine. Beer's law was obeyed from 0.5 to over 15 mg of nitrite ion per 15 ml of final solution. Spectrophotometrically it is possible to detect I part of nitrite ion in 60 million parts of solution.
